  • Transformations
    Suzanne Fredericq
    In the late 1980’s-early 1990’s Eugene Martin created large acrylic paintings on rag paper that he would photograph upon their completion. Months or years later he might revisit these same works and transform them by painting over some of the areas, by slicing out parts, or by incorporating segments from other works.   • Artist Eugene J. Martin’s Secret Hieroglyphs
    Suzanne Fredericq
    When Eugene Martin couldn’t afford drawing paper in the mid-1970’, he would make pen and ink drawings on paper napkins. A hieroglyphic archetype would suddenly appear. He would later incorporate many of these napkin drawings in mixed media collages in the late 1980’s and 1990’s in Washington D.C. and Lafayette LA.
